Drama Digest

Yin Tao directed this historical romance drama. The drama’s premise centers around Helan Mingyu, a princess, and Prince Xiao Cheng Xu, her 9th suitor. They loved each other, but their lives got destroyed after an incident. As he prepared to go to war, the prince offered himself as a sacrifice to defend his nephew. The Feel-Good Part

The drama is gripping, distressing, and challenging to watch. Each episode is intense and moving. It’s a well-written and executed show. The show is packed with palace intrigue and will have your pulse racing. The major credit for the series’ success belongs to the lead actors. Their on-screen chemistry, as well as their character growth, is superbly directed and produced. The cinematography is superb, emphasizing the violent sequences and making violence feel like a vital part of the tale. This drama’s core premise was designed in such a way that it keeps viewers captivated. The narrative twists are well accomplished. The background music is fantastic, and it matches the theme of the drama perfectly, creating a nostalgic atmosphere. The drama’s set deserves additional credit for its rich elements and polish.

The Disappointing Factor

The plot of this program was particularly dramatic and melancholy. This drama’s story contains more twists and turns than real life. The two leads create a connection, which might become repetitive and give the impression of a predictable play. Several of the drama’s protagonists’ storylines are trimmed short. It makes the drama even more depressing. The drama’s male lead appears to be trapped in a rut and lacks character growth. It’s a difficult story to watch since there’s a lot of emotional suffering and no emotional fulfillment for the audience. Finally, the drama has degraded into a series of pointless events with little or no meaning.

Star Power

The cast has done an outstanding job. Zhao Ying Zi portrays Lan Ming Yu, while Cheng Yi displays Xiao Cheng Xu. In their depictions of these great people, these two prominent actors have gone above and beyond. Ying Zi captivated the audience with her chauvinistic act. No one else could have done a better job of bringing his persona to life. He articulated his pain in a heartfelt manner. The casting director performed a fantastic job.
